Users may need to manually trigger an inventory synchronization in VMware Cloud Foundation (VCF) Operations to ensure that specific component data is up-to-date and accurately reflects the current state of the environment.
VCF Operations 9.x
Log in to the VMware Cloud Foundation (VCF) Operations user interface (UI) using an account with the appropriate administrative privileges.
In the left navigation pane, navigate to Fleet Management > Lifecycle > VCF Management > Components.
Locate and select the specific component you want to sync.
Click the Trigger Inventory Sync button, and then click Submit in the confirmation dialog box.
Monitor the task to ensure the inventory sync completes successfully.
Note: If the inventory sync fails, review the task details for specific error messages. Common failures are typically related to expired certificates, invalid passwords, or general infrastructure connectivity issues. Please reach out to Broadcom support
